“Braids Take a Day” is a coming-of-age novel about family, identity, friendship, and the questions that arise while growing up.
Abidemi is looking forward to her final summer at home before leaving for college. She plans to spend time with friends, learn new braiding styles, and enjoy the freedom of a new chapter in life. But when she meets a mysterious woman from Nigeria, long-hidden family secrets begin to emerge, forcing Abi to rethink her past and the person she wants to become.
Written by Zainab Boladale and featuring cover artwork by Grace Enemaku, the novel explores belonging, cultural heritage, and self-discovery through the experiences of a young woman standing between childhood and adulthood.
